Background in Bootskin

I just made a bootskin using Paint Shop Pro 8, and the problem is that when I preview it in Bootskin, the progress bar looks fine. When I install it however it appears to have a white rectangle where it is moving back and forth. I have the coordinates correct, and it seems weird that the preview would show it properly. Thanks.

The BG colour of the progress MUST be the first colour in the palette

Adrian, are the two palette's (the one for the main image, and the one for the progress bar) the same? They MUST be identical. They can't just have the same number of colors, the HAVE to be the exact same palette.

the first color in the palet is the background color for the progress bar. Even if you have the size wrong the background of the progress bar will be the first color in the palet. so if you don't want the background of the progress bar to be white change the first color of the palet to a color other than white
